DVD Synopsis

Comedy and drama take turns in this period piece based on a novel by Mark Childress. Peejoe (Lucas Black), short for Peter Joseph, lives in a small Alabama town in 1965, at the height of the Civil Rights movement. He becomes involved with a group of black students protesting the town's racially segregated municipal swimming pool, leading to a protest that explodes into deadly violence. But Peejoe has gotten a crash course in standing your ground and following your own path from his free-spirited Aunt Lucille (Melanie Griffith), who has killed her abusive husband and is headed for Hollywood, where she's convinced that television stardom awaits her. Crazy in Alabama marked the directorial debut of actor Antonio Banderas; his supporting cast includes Cathy Moriarty, Elizabeth Perkins, Rod Steiger, Fannie Flagg, and Meat Loaf Aday. ~ Mark Deming, All Movie Guide

Editorial Review of DVD

Antonio Banderas' directorial debut, Crazy in Alabama, comes to DVD with a widescreen anamorphic transfer that preserves the original theatrical aspect ratio of 2.35:1. English soundtracks are rendered in Dolby Digital 5.1 and Dolby Digital Surround. There are no subtitles, but the soundtracks are closed-captioned. Supplemental materials include a commentary track recorded by Banderas and lead actress Melanie Griffith, a photo montage with commentary from Banderas, a making-of featurette, the theatrical trailer, and a blooper reel. This is an excellent release of a little seen film from Columbia/TriStar. ~ Perry Seibert, All Movie Guide
